WebDue to tax reform, for tax years 2024-2025, you cannot claim mileage on your tax return to offset a taxable car allowance. The Tax Cuts and Jobs Act eliminated all miscellaneous itemized deductions for those eight years. This applies to all W-2 income, including a standard vehicle allowance. For employers this poses a significant risk. WebA mileage reimbursement is when a company pays you back for your car costs after you've filed an expense report. The company reimburses you for those expenses. A mileage reimbursement varies based on how much you drove. That's the major difference between it and a car allowance. Most companies offer a mileage reimbursement at a cents-per-mile … WebA car allowance is a set amount a company gives to employees to compensate them for using their car for work reasons. This can be paid on a monthly, quarterly or yearly basis. A car allowance is meant to cover travel expenses like wear-and-tear on your car, fuel and gasoline costs, repairs and more. chineasy travel pdf
